Key Responsibilities Develop and implement CMM inspection programs from CAD models and engineering drawings. Perform First Article Inspection (FAI) and in-process quality checks using CMM. Analyze blueprints, GD&T specifications, and CAD data to define measurement strategies. Troubleshoot, debug, and optimize existing CMM programs for accuracy and efficiency. Generate and interpret detailed inspection reports, communicating results to relevant teams. Select appropriate probes, fixtures, and measurement techniques for various parts. Collaborate with quality, engineering, and production departments on measurement requirements and issues. Recommended Qualifications Proficiency in CMM programming software (e.g., PC-DMIS, Calypso, MCOSMOS). Strong understanding and practical application of GD&T (Geometric Dimensioning and Tolerancing). Ability to accurately read and interpret complex engineering blueprints and specifications. Experience with various measurement techniques, metrology principles, and inspection equipment. Demonstrated problem-solving skills for CMM program optimization and measurement discrepancies. Knowledge of manufacturing processes and their influence on part dimensional quality. Bonus Qualifications Proficiency in CAD software (e.g., SolidWorks, CATIA) for model manipulation and fixture design. Familiarity with Statistical Process Control (SPC) principles and data analysis techniques. Experience operating or programming other metrology equipment (e.g., vision systems, laser scanners). Ability to design or contribute to the design of inspection fixtures.
